Cognitive Dissonance

37.5K
Social psychologists have documented that feeling good about ourselves and maintaining positive self-esteem is a powerful motivator of human behavior (Tavris & Aronson, 2008). In the United States, members of the predominant culture typically think very highly of themselves and view themselves as good people who are above average on many desirable traits (Ehrlinger, Gilovich, & Ross, 2005). Cognition and Behavior

383
Social psychology examines the complex interplay between individual mental processes and social interactions. Historically, the field was divided into two domains: social behavior and social cognition. Researchers focusing on social behavior analyzed actions within social contexts, such as conformity, aggression, or cooperation. Cognitive Learning

1.2K
Cognitive learning is based on purposive behavior, incidental learning, and insight learning.
E. C. Tolman's theory of purposive behavior emphasizes that much behavior is goal-directed. He argued that to understand behavior, we must look at the entire sequence of actions leading to a goal. For instance, high school students study hard, not just due to past reinforcement but also to achieve the goal of getting into a good college.

Language and Cognition

804
Language serves as a bridge between ideas and communication, influencing how individuals perceive and interact with the world. Psychologists have long debated whether language shapes thought or vice versa. This discussion gained grip with Edward Sapir and Benjamin Lee Whorf in the 1940s, who proposed that language determines thought, a concept known as linguistic determinism. They suggested that the vocabulary and structure of a language influence how its speakers think and perceive reality.

Cognitive Therapy

1.1K
Cognitive therapy, pioneered by Aaron T. Beck in the 1960s, is a structured approach to addressing psychological distress by focusing on the influence of thoughts on emotions and behaviors. All cognitive therapies involve the basic assumption that human beings have control over their feelings, and that how individuals feel about something depends on how they think about it. Introduction to Cognitive Psychology

2.4K
Cognitive psychology is the field of psychology dedicated to examining how people think. It attempts to explain how and why we think the way we do by studying the interactions among human thinking, emotion, creativity, language, and problem-solving, as well as other cognitive processes. Cognitive psychology studies how information is processed and manipulated in remembering, thinking, and knowing.

Area of Science:

  • Neuroscience
  • Cognitive Science

Background:

  • The striatum is crucial for cognitive control.
  • It comprises distinct compartments: matrix and striosomes.
  • Striosomal dysfunction impacts cognitive functions.

Purpose of the Study:

  • To investigate the role of striatal microstructure in cognitive control.
  • To explore the implications of striosomal dysfunction.

Main Methods:

  • Utilizing a model disease of striosomal dysfunction.
  • Analyzing cognitive control processes in humans.

Main Results:

  • Evidence linking striatal microstructure to cognitive control.
  • Demonstration of functional importance of striosomes.

Conclusions:

  • Striatal compartmentalization is vital for cognitive control.
  • Striosomal function is critical for human cognitive abilities.
